Etymology

    From re- + vote.

    Noun

    revote (plural revotes)

    1. An act of voting again
      • 2007 October 13, Julie Bosman, “The Web, Despite Its Promise, Fails to Snare Iowa Voters”, in New York Times[1]:
        [] the rigors of caucusing, which can require hours of votes and revotes.

    Verb

    revote (third-person singular simple present revotes, present participle revoting, simple past and past participle revoted)

    1. To vote again.
